    syzygy. [SIZZ-uh-gee] Hands down my all-time fave. It's a real word. Honest! In astronomy, we use it to describe an alignment of celestial bodies such as when the Earth, moon, and Sun line up during an eclipse. Can be used to describe an alignment of other planets as well.
